Impact Hub New Economy Booster Program 2020 for impact-driven Entrepreneurs

Application Deadline: October 9th 2020

Come shape the post-COVID-19 economic recovery of Ghana or Nigeria. The New Economy Booster program is a chance to do so! 

The goal is to boost high potential solutions or ventures that are already in the market or ready to go-to-market and are creating a positive impact on challenges faced by key sectors in the Ghanaian and Nigerian economies. 

This is an opportunity to bring ventures to the next level, advance business skills, receive expert advice, and nourish potential investor relationships. This program has been created by Impact Hub in partnership with the lab of tomorrow and with the support of The German Federal Ministry for Economic Cooperation and Development (BMZ). 

The New Economy Booster is designed to support impact-driven entrepreneurs with both advanced and early-stage ventures, startups, non-profit organizations or initiatives based in Ghana and Nigeria that are contributing to the country’s post-pandemic economic recovery.

We want to boost solutions or ventures in sectors that have been affected by COVID-19, particularly those that are at risk of or have experienced job losses. 

In our seven-month tailor-made online program, successful candidates will get a range of customized content and resources to develop and grow their business and network while being guided by a team of local and global experts.

Requirements

Impact-driven entrepreneurs with both advanced and early-stage ventures, high-potential startups, non-profit organizations and initiatives based in Ghana or Nigeria that:

  • Identify key economic recovery challenges and opportunities in their local community
  • Have the potential to generate a great social or environmental impact
  • Are preventing job loss or generating new employment opportunities in industries that are suffering or are at risk of suffering
  • Are scalable and are making some revenue or are projected to make some revenue in the near future 
  • Are already in the market or ready to go-to-market

Those selected to be part of the New Economy Booster will get a chance to:

  • Get business coaching
  • Receive senior expert advisory and consulting services
  • Meet potential investors and have facilitated introductions to fundraising opportunities
  • Access personal development and technical skills training
  • Get peer support from other participants
  • Access partnership building opportunities
  • Have an expert in residence helping the project develop
  • Work and meet at an Impact Hub space (once lockdown restrictions get lifted)

Criteria


To apply fill out the online form and successful applicants will be chosen by Impact Hub and partner representatives based on the following criteria:

  • Impact – The potential recovery of the Post-COVID-19 economy in Ghana and/or Nigeria
  • Scalability – The proposed solution has the potential to create local employment opportunities
  • Feasibility –  The proposed solution is technically and economically feasible
  • Team – Commitment of the project team to follow through and collaborate

Phases

Phase 1: Application | 1-month 

We will source 500 innovative solutions, 250 per country, that address the challenges we have identified.

All 500 will receive: Access to our online global community via our Global Connect Membership. 

Phase 2: Incubation |  2 months 

We will select the top 100 ventures, 50 per country to incubate.

All 100 will receive: 5 hours of coaching, access to resources and connections and an online community to network with that will be tailored just for you. 

Phase 3: Acceleration | 4 months 

We will select the top 30 ventures, 15 per country to accelerate. 

All 30 will receive: Project management and coordination guidance, a tailored diagnostic and development plan and access to a support network to help grow your business. 

The program stages will run to a non-linear schedule starting on August 17th 2020 and running until February 2021. 

Applications will be reviewed on an ongoing basis and high potential participants will be fast-tracked to the acceleration phase.
